As the world grapples with the COVID-19 pandemic, the Magento development team has released Magento 2.3.5, the latest version of the eCommerce platform. The release includes both Magento Commerce and Magento Open Source. Magento claims substantial platform upgrades, security improvements, and performance enhancement in the newest version. It’s great news for Magento 2 development services amid these difficult times.
Released on April 28, 2020, the release includes over 180 functional fixes, 25 security issues, and more than 46 GitHub issues. In this blog post, we’ll discuss important features and upgrades released in Magento 2.3.5.
New Features, Fixes, & Security Improvements in Magento 2.3.5
With so many performance improvements and security upgrade the latest version of Magento is significantly help online retailers amid this pandemic. Having better performance and security is crucial in times of soaring demands for online shopping. And for businesses considering launching eCommerce amid the coronavirus outbreak, it’s an opportunity to look closely at the eCommerce platform.
Magento claims that numerous performance upgrades have been introduced in the new version. These upgrades are aimed at enhancing website performance. Elasticsearch 7.5 supports both Magento Commerce and Magento Open Source. With this new release, Magento has deprecated third party core payment methods like Authorize.net, eWay, and CyberSource.
In addition to these, Magento has upgraded components of Symfony, the PHP web app framework. The upgrade includes lifetime support for Symfony 4.4. Dependencies of the Zend eCommerce website development framework have been migrated to the Laminas project. And Magento has deprecated the Zend framework. These changes are backward-compatible and Magento developers can continue to use their current code.
2.Security enhancements & code fixes
Magento 2.3.5 includes 25 security-related code fixes and improvements in the Magento platform. The implement of content security policies marks the launch of a set of new security tools for Magento eCommerce development. These policies are intended to provide an extra layer of protection. The tools will detect and mitigate cross-site scripting (XSS) and other data injection attacks. Magento has also removed the sesamoid from all URLs.
This latest release features a new way of validating customer sections information. Now the Magento platform avoids a known issue with local storage. Such issues arise when custom sections.xml invalidations are active. Magento has also optimized Redis’s performance.
These improvements minimize the number of queries performed on each Magento request. The Redis optimization includes a reduction in the size of network transfer data, a decrease in Redis’s consumption of CPU cycles, and race condition reduction or Redis write operations.
With this release, Magento has also introduced some significant improvements to its eCommerce development infrastructure. Issues related to the PayPal Pro payment method have been fixed. The payment gateway now works smoothly in the Chrome browser. Magento has also integrated a PHPStan code analysis stack into Magento static builds. The tool performs complex static code analysis and detects issues.
5.Page Builder enhancements
Magento now offers templates for Page Builder that developers can create from existing content. The upgraded Page Builder templates save content and layout of existing pages, blocks, and production descriptions, among other elements. You can now add a video background for Page Builder Rows, Banners, and Sliders. Also, Page Builder now offers full-height Rows, Banners, and Sliders.
6. Upgraded inventory management
The new version of Magento offers several upgrades for efficiently managing inventory on your online store. Magento now offers new extensions for SourceDataProvider and StockDataProvider. Besides, users can now view allocated inventory sources from the Orders list. These upgrades will be greatly useful in inventory management amid soaring demands triggered by the COVID-19 pandemic.
7.Progressive web apps studio
The latest version of Magento features PWA Studio 6.0.0. The new PWA version introduces new features and improvements in the existing ones. Magento has launched a PWA extensibility framework that enables developers to create extensibility API for storefronts. This also allows them to add plugins and modify storefront logic.
This new version contains better caching logic and improvements in data fetching methods on Magento eCommerce stores. Magento has refactored several components to enhance cache features and protect sensitive data. Besides, new shopping cart components are now available to augment the shopping experience in Magento stores.
Major Functional Fixes in Magento 2.3.5
The Magento development community and the official development teams of Magento have fixed hundreds of issues in the Magento 2.3.5 core code.
1. Installation, upgrade, deployment
You can now open the link accessed from Admin > Stores > Settings > Configuration > General > Advanced Reporting. The new release also enables you to remove a website along with its scope-specific configuration settings in app/etc/config.php.
2. Adobe Stock integration
While navigating to a new page of search returns, image previews now close normally. Also, image details are now hidden when you click on the image in search results.
3. Analytics Fixes
On Magento 2.3.5, analytics reports are available after changing the store URL. You can also sync data by default. These fixes will improve reporting quality in online stores.
The new version of Magento Commerce and Magento Open Source comes at a critical juncture. eCommerce demands are soaring due to widespread lockdowns worldwide. More businesses are now moving to eCommerce. Most of them are doing it not as a choice but as the only way to operate amid unprecedented lockdowns.
Businesses already running their eCommerce websites Magento has a great advantage over the ones who are yet to go digital. At OrangeMantra, we’re constantly working with eCommerce clients to help them get through this crisis. We’ve ramped up the eCommerce developed process to deliver solutions in the shortest time possible.
Q. What is Magento eCommerce?
Magento is a PHP-based eCommerce development platform. It provides online merchants with a flexible online store, and great control over the look, content, and functionality. Magento is mainly used by medium enterprises and large companies worldwide.
Q. How much does it cost to develop a Magento eCommerce website?
The costs of building an eCommerce website vary widely, depending on your needs. If you need a simple online store with basic features and storefront, costs are comparatively lower. OrangeMantra offers reliable eCommerce development at a competitive price.
Q. How long does it take to build a chatbot?
There is no predefined development time for building an online store. It depends on what kind of website or eCommerce solution you want to build. OrangeMantra has a track record of building eCommerce solutions within the shortest development time possible.